Prague Congress Center earns CZK 1.35bn

2 August 2012

Prague Congress Center earned CZK 1.35bn (€53.4m) last year, according to the numbers announced by ICCA, an organization focused on congress tourism. The CEO of KCP Michal Kárník says that only a fraction of events organized in Prague congress center are included in the ICCA stats: in 2010 it was only the eight most important congresses of the total of 299 events, while last year ICCA took into account 15 events of 262. Prague has ranked as 16th by the number of delegates, their spending and length of stay. Paris topped the list, followed by Amsterdam, Vienna and Berlin. Congress tourism is the biggest earner, since congress participants spend twice as much as the average tourist. In Prague the average congress tourist spends CZK 6,200 per day, according to Prague’s City Hall.
